Jadin v. Simon

219 N.W. 953, 196 Wis. 332, 1928 Wisc. LEXIS 229
Wisconsin Supreme Court·Decided June 18, 1928·Published

Opinion

Rosenberry, J.

The law of the case is settled by Will of Durkee, 164 Wis. 41, 159 N. W. 555. Whether or not the order admitting the will to probate should be set aside rested in the sound discretion of the trial court. We find no abuse of discretion by the trial court.

By the Court. — The order appealed from is affirmed.
